CPU Design Verification Engineer

Tenstorrent
4d$100,000 - $500,000Remote

About The Position

Tenstorrent is leading the industry on cutting-edge AI technology, revolutionizing performance expectations, ease of use, and cost efficiency. With AI redefining the computing paradigm, solutions must evolve to unify innovations in software models, compilers, platforms, networking, and semiconductors. Our diverse team of technologists have developed a high performance RISC-V CPU from scratch, and share a passion for AI and a deep desire to build the best AI platform possible. We value collaboration, curiosity, and a commitment to solving hard problems. We are growing our team and looking for contributors of all seniorities. As a CPU Design Verification Engineer at Tenstorrent, you will take significant ownership in verifying high-performance, out-of-order RISC-V CPU designs. This role is well-suited for experienced engineers who enjoy deep technical problem-solving, influencing verification strategy, and collaborating closely with architects and micro-architects to ensure correctness, performance, and scalability of complex CPUs. This role is remote, based out of North America. We welcome candidates at various experience levels for this role. During the interview process, candidates will be assessed for the appropriate level, and offers will align with that level, which may differ from the one in this posting.

Requirements

  • 5–15 years of industry experience in design verification of CPUs, GPUs, or complex SoCs.
  • Bachelor’s or Master’s degree in Computer Engineering, Electrical Engineering, or a related field.
  • Strong understanding of computer architecture and out-of-order CPU microarchitecture.
  • Proficiency in creating and executing test plans, from initial feature bring-up to closure, and hands-on experience with portable test-benches, pseudo-random test generators, and emulation.
  • Strong programming skills in C++, Python, and System Verilog.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service